The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u described as “despicable” the decision adopted yesterday by the UN General Assembly requesting the International Criminal Court to give an opinion on the legal implications of the Israeli occupation of the Palestinian territories.
“The Jewish people are not conquerors in their land nor in our eternal capital Jerusalem and no resolution of UN cannot distort this historical truth,” the Israeli prime minister said in a video message.
The General Assembly resolution asks the ICC to give an opinion on “the legal implications of Israel’s continued violation of the right to self-determination of the Palestinian people” through “occupation, settlements and annexations (…) including measures that have aimed at altering the demographic composition, character and status of the holy city of Jerusalem”.
